Introduction to Information Technology

Classification of Input Devices

Chapter Progress45%

Learning Objectives

  • Understand core concepts and principles
  • Apply knowledge to real-world scenarios
  • Master problem-solving techniques

The Gateway to Computing: A Deep Dive into Input Device Classification

Welcome, aspiring computer scientists, to a fundamental exploration of how we communicate with our digital companions. Just as our five senses allow us to perceive and interact with the physical world,

input devices are the crucial interfaces that enable humans to feed data, commands, and information into a computer system. Without them, even the most powerful processor would sit idly by, an island of potential.

Consider the human body: our eyes, ears, nose, tongue, and skin each specialize in capturing different types of external stimuli. Similarly, computer input devices are designed with specific functions in mind, transforming our intentions and real-world data into a language that computers understand – binary code. Understanding their classification isn't merely academic; it's essential for designing efficient user interfaces, troubleshooting hardware, and appreciating the intricate dance between human and machine.

[Image of various input devices including a keyboard, mouse, microphone, and scanner laid out]

A Brief History of Human-Computer Interaction

The journey of input devices is a fascinating testament to human ingenuity. In the early days of computing, interaction was primitive. The first "input" often involved physically reconfiguring switches or feeding in

punch cards, where holes represented data. This was a cumbersome, error-prone, and slow process, far removed from the intuitive interfaces we enjoy today.

  • 1940s-1950s: Punch cards and paper tape dominate, requiring meticulous preparation and offering no real-time interaction.
  • 1960s: The advent of

    keyboards (initially resembling typewriters) and the groundbreaking invention of the

    mouse by Douglas Engelbart began to revolutionize direct interaction, laying the groundwork for graphical user interfaces (GUIs).

  • 1970s-1980s: Early versions of touchscreens and light pens emerged, albeit often in specialized or expensive systems. The personal computer boom solidified the keyboard and mouse as ubiquitous input standards.
  • 1990s-2000s: Scanners, webcams, and microphones became more common as multimedia computing grew. Gaming controllers evolved into sophisticated input tools.
  • 2007 onwards: The smartphone revolution normalized

    multi-touch screens, making direct manipulation a primary input method for millions. Voice assistants and gesture recognition gained traction, pushing towards more natural, hands-free interactions.

This historical progression shows a clear trend: from complex, indirect input methods to increasingly intuitive, direct, and multimodal interfaces that adapt to human behavior rather than forcing humans to adapt to the machine.

Core Concepts: Principles of Classification

To systematically understand input devices, we categorize them based on various criteria. These classifications help us compare devices, understand their applications, and predict future trends.

1. Classification by Data Type Entered

This is perhaps the most intuitive way to classify input devices, focusing on the kind of information they primarily capture.

  • Alphanumeric/Textual Data:

    These devices are optimized for entering characters, numbers, and symbols.

    • Keyboards: The quintessential device for text entry, from QWERTY to ergonomic and specialized layouts.
    • On-screen Keyboards: Virtual keyboards found on touch-enabled devices.
  • Pointing/Positional Data:

    These devices translate physical movement into screen cursor movement or object selection.

    • Mouse: Optical, laser, or trackball variants for precise 2D cursor control.
    • Trackball: An inverted mouse, where the user manipulates a ball.
    • Touchpad/Trackpad: Flat surface for finger-based cursor control, common on laptops.
    • Touchscreen: Direct manipulation by touching the screen, often multi-touch.
    • Light Pen: Uses a light-sensitive tip to select objects on a CRT screen.
    • Graphics Tablet (Digitizer): A flat surface used with a stylus for drawing, sketching, or precise input.
    • Joystick/Game Controller: Primarily for gaming, controlling movement and actions.
  • Audio Data:

    Devices that capture sound waves and convert them into digital signals.

    • Microphone: For voice commands, dictation, recording, and communication.
  • Image/Video Data:

    Devices that capture static or moving visual information from the real world.

    • Scanner: Digitizes hardcopy documents or images.
    • Webcam: Captures live video and still images.
    • Digital Camera: Captures high-resolution still images and video, often connected for direct transfer.
  • Biometric Data:

    Devices that capture unique biological characteristics for identification or authentication.

    • Fingerprint Scanner: Captures unique ridge patterns.
    • Retina/Iris Scanner: Captures eye patterns.
    • Facial Recognition Camera: Identifies individuals based on facial features.
  • Physical/Environmental Data (Sensors):

    While often embedded, these sensors act as input devices for various environmental or physical conditions.

    • Accelerometers/Gyroscopes: Detect movement, orientation, and tilt (e.g., in smartphones, game controllers).
    • Temperature Sensors: Monitor ambient temperature.
    • Pressure Sensors: Detect force or pressure.

[Image of a keyboard, an optical mouse, and a USB microphone]

2. Classification by Input Method/Mechanism

This classification focuses on how the user physically interacts with the device or how the device acquires data.

  • Manual/Direct Manipulation:

    Requires direct physical action by the user.

    • Keyboard: Pressing keys.
    • Mouse/Trackball/Touchpad: Moving a device or finger.
    • Touchscreen: Touching the screen with a finger or stylus.
    • Graphics Tablet: Drawing with a stylus.
  • Motion/Gesture-Based:

    Interprets physical movements or gestures.

    • Gaming Controllers (e.g., Wii Remote, Xbox Kinect): Detect body movements or gestures.
    • VR/AR Controllers: Track hand and arm movements in 3D space.
    • Depth-Sensing Cameras: For full-body gesture recognition.
  • Voice/Speech Recognition:

    Processes spoken language.

    • Microphone with Speech Recognition Software: Converts speech to text or commands.
  • Optical/Scanning:

    Uses light to capture images or read codes.

    • Scanner: Reads documents or images.
    • Barcode Reader: Decodes barcode patterns.
    • Optical Mark Reader (OMR): Reads marked fields on paper (e.g., multiple-choice tests).
    • Optical Character Recognition (OCR) Devices: Scanners combined with software to convert scanned text into editable text.
  • Electromagnetic:

    Utilizes electromagnetic fields for input.

    • Graphics Tablets (some types): Stylus interacts with an electromagnetic grid.

[Image of a person using a multi-touch smartphone with gestures]

3. Classification by Interactivity Level

This category distinguishes between devices where input directly affects the display versus those that provide indirect control.

  • Direct Input Devices:

    The input action occurs directly on the display surface, often with immediate visual feedback at the point of contact.

    • Touchscreen: Finger or stylus directly manipulates elements on the screen.
    • Light Pen: Used to draw or select directly on the display.
  • Indirect Input Devices:

    The input action occurs separately from the display, and its effect is observed on the screen indirectly.

    • Keyboard: Typing is done away from the screen, and characters appear on the display.
    • Mouse/Trackball/Touchpad: Moving these devices moves a cursor on the screen, but the action isn't directly on the display itself.
    • Graphics Tablet: Drawing on the tablet is translated onto the screen.

[Image of a professional graphic designer using a Wacom graphics tablet and stylus]

4. Classification by Portability/Mobility

How the device is used in terms of its location and connection.

  • Stationary/Fixed:

    Typically connected to a desktop computer, not intended for frequent movement.

    • Standard Desktop Keyboard & Mouse: Wired connections, larger sizes.
    • Large Document Scanners: Often bulky and designed for a permanent setup.
  • Portable/Mobile:

    Designed to be moved easily or used on the go.

    • Laptop Touchpads/Integrated Keyboards: Part of a mobile computing unit.
    • Wireless Mouse/Keyboard: Offers flexibility in placement.
    • Smartphone Touchscreens: The primary input for highly mobile devices.
    • Handheld Barcode Scanners: Used in retail or logistics for mobile data capture.
  • Wearable:

    Integrated into clothing or accessories, often providing continuous or context-aware input.

    • Smartwatch: Touchscreen, buttons, and sometimes gesture input on the wrist.
    • Smart Glasses: Voice, gesture, or touch input via frames.

[Image of a sleek laptop with an integrated touchpad next to a smartphone with a prominent touchscreen]

Detailed Examples and Their Classifications

Let's apply these classifications to some common devices:

  • QWERTY Keyboard:
    • Data Type: Alphanumeric/Textual
    • Input Method: Manual/Direct Manipulation (key presses)
    • Interactivity: Indirect
    • Portability: Can be stationary (desktop) or portable (laptop integrated, wireless)
  • Optical Mouse:
    • Data Type: Pointing/Positional
    • Input Method: Manual/Direct Manipulation (moving the device)
    • Interactivity: Indirect
    • Portability: Can be stationary (wired desktop) or portable (wireless, travel-sized)
  • Capacitive Touchscreen (Smartphone):
    • Data Type: Pointing/Positional, Alphanumeric (via soft keyboard), Gesture
    • Input Method: Manual/Direct Manipulation (finger touches), Gesture-based (swipes, pinches)
    • Interactivity: Direct
    • Portability: Highly Portable/Mobile (integrated into phone/tablet)
  • USB Microphone:
    • Data Type: Audio
    • Input Method: Voice/Speech Recognition (if used with software), Acoustic capture
    • Interactivity: Indirect
    • Portability: Stationary (desktop mic) or Portable (lapel mic, headset mic)
  • Flatbed Scanner:
    • Data Type: Image/Video (static images)
    • Input Method: Optical/Scanning
    • Interactivity: Indirect
    • Portability: Stationary/Fixed
  • Barcode Reader:
    • Data Type: Alphanumeric/Symbolic (encoding product info)
    • Input Method: Optical/Scanning
    • Interactivity: Indirect
    • Portability: Portable (handheld) or Stationary (POS integrated)

[Image of a cashier scanning a product with a handheld barcode scanner]

Pros and Cons of Different Input Device Types

Each type of input device has inherent advantages and disadvantages, making them suitable for specific tasks and user groups.

Keyboards:

  • Pros: High speed for alphanumeric data entry; established standard; tactile feedback for accurate typing; excellent for command-line interfaces.
  • Cons: Can be bulky; requires dedicated surface; not ideal for graphical input; potential for repetitive strain injuries (RSI).

Mice/Trackballs/Touchpads:

  • Pros: Precise cursor control for graphical interfaces; intuitive for pointing and selection; widely adopted.
  • Cons: Requires a flat surface (mouse); can be less intuitive for drawing; may not be suitable for touch-only interfaces.

Touchscreens:

  • Pros: Highly intuitive and direct interaction; no external peripherals needed; great for mobile devices and kiosks; supports multi-touch gestures.
  • Cons: Lack of tactile feedback for typing (can slow down experienced typists); prone to fingerprints and smudges; can obscure screen content with fingers; arm fatigue for prolonged use on large screens.

Microphones (Voice Input):

  • Pros: Hands-free operation (accessibility); fast for dictation once accurate; natural language interaction.
  • Cons: Accuracy issues with accents or background noise; privacy concerns; can be disruptive in public spaces; not suitable for complex data entry or detailed graphic tasks.

Scanners/Cameras:

  • Pros: Captures real-world data (images, documents); can automate data entry (OCR); preserves physical records digitally.
  • Cons: Resolution and quality dependent on device and lighting; can be slow for large volumes; dedicated hardware required.

[Image of someone struggling to type a long email on a small smartphone touchscreen keyboard]

The Future of Input Devices

The evolution of input devices is far from over. As technology advances, the trend towards more natural, intuitive, and seamless interaction will continue:

  • Advanced Gesture Recognition: Beyond simple swipes, systems will recognize complex 3D gestures for interacting with augmented and virtual reality.
  • Brain-Computer Interfaces (BCI): Direct thought control, enabling paralyzed individuals or even healthy users to control computers with their minds. While still in nascent stages for general use, BCI represents the ultimate in direct input.
  • Haptic Feedback: More sophisticated haptic technologies will provide realistic tactile sensations, making virtual objects feel tangible and improving the feedback loop for touch-based interactions.
  • Multimodal Input: The blending of various input methods (voice, touch, gesture, eye-tracking) into a single, cohesive user experience, allowing users to choose the most natural method for any given task.
  • Context-Aware Input: Devices that anticipate user needs based on context, environment, and even emotional state, leading to proactive assistance rather than reactive commands.
  • Invisible Interfaces: Input devices becoming so integrated and natural that they effectively disappear into the environment, making technology feel like a seamless extension of ourselves.

[Image of a futuristic user interface with hand gesture controls and holographic projections]

Conclusion

The classification of input devices is more than a mere academic exercise; it's a framework for understanding the fundamental ways we bridge the gap between human intention and computer action. From the humble punch card to the sophisticated gesture recognition systems of today, each device serves as a testament to our ongoing quest for more efficient, intuitive, and natural human-computer interaction.

As Computer Scientists, we must appreciate the diverse array of tools available and critically evaluate which input method best suits a particular task, user, and environment. The future promises even more revolutionary ways to interact with our digital world, moving us closer to a future where technology seamlessly understands and responds to our every need and thought. The journey of input is, in essence, the journey of human-computer symbiosis.

Study Notes

12 pages of detailed notes

Practice Quiz

8 questions to test knowledge

Certification

Earn completion badge

Ready to Master This Topic?

Complete this chapter to progress in your learning journey